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: People, like plants, have some essential needs that must be met in order to grow and thrive. People, like plants, can suffer damage at different stages of growth. A gardener knows how to tend to plants and provide the plant with what is needed to repair the damage. A gardener for humanity tends to people. Our words and deeds have an impact on others. They should encourage and support others, not harm them. People underestimate the power of a smile or a kind word. The world is in need of more kindness and compassion and less judgment and fear. Acts of gardeners for humanity are unique to each, for each of us has unique gifts that we can share with others. A Gardener for Humanity explores how we all, at times, need to be tended and how we can help tend ourselves and others.
